Graduates of University of Montana (The)'s master's program in Psychology earn a median $43,384 one year after graduating, rising to $77,691 by year ten. Five years out, earnings run 2% below the national median of $66,896 for this field, ranking 116th of 205 reporting programs.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au PSEO, release V4.13.0 2025Q4. Earnings are for graduates working in covered states; figures are medians in nominal dollars.
